B2B tea suppliers play a crucial role in shaping the landscape of global trade. As demand for quality tea continues to grow, these suppliers are leveraging technology and innovative practices to meet customer expectations and streamline operations.
The advent of digital platforms has transformed how B2B tea suppliers conduct business. Online marketplaces allow suppliers to connect with buyers from different parts of the world, making it easier to negotiate deals and manage transactions. With real-time communication tools, suppliers can provide instant support and updates to their partners.
One of the primary concerns in the tea export market is maintaining product quality. B2B suppliers are implementing stringent quality control measures to ensure that every batch meets international standards. This commitment to quality not only enhances their reputation but also builds trust with clients.
As environmental concerns become increasingly important, B2B tea suppliers are adopting sustainable practices. From organic farming to eco-friendly packaging, these initiatives resonate with environmentally conscious consumers, further driving demand for their products.
